Donetsk, May 24 – DAN. Ukrainian forces violated the ceasefire 55 times this week, firing 200-plus shells, said the head of the DPR People's Militia command press service Daniil Bezsonov.

Over the week, 55 ceasefire violations were recorded; 19 townships came under fire. Overall, 200-plus rounds were fired.”

Over this period, the enemy used 122 mm artillery, 82 mm and 120 mm caliber mortars, anti-tank guided missiles, IFVs, grenade launchers and small arms, large caliber machine guns. Of those, 15 shells were of 122 mm caliber.

The Vasilyevskaya pumping station was targeted multiple times.

The retaliatory fire with non-prohibited weapons killed five Ukrainian troops and injured 12. The majority of losses were incurred by the 35th separate marine brigade.

A new recommitment to the ceasefire in Donbass has come into force on Friday, 1.01 a.m. GMT +3, after the security working group of the Contact Group had agreed to it on the previous day.*ot
